News summary

Sean "Diddy" Combs was sentenced to 50 months in prison for two counts of transportation for prostitution, with prosecutors describing his pre-sentencing scheduling of speaking engagements as an act of "hubris." Despite being convicted in July, Combs had already booked a series of entrepreneurship and life skills classes in Miami for next month, which drew criticism from prosecutors who saw it as a lack of remorse. Defense attorneys clarified that these engagements are part of a reentry program for incarcerated individuals and a form of healing for Combs and the community. He has served 12 months since his arrest in September 2024 and is expected to serve about two to two-and-a-half more years, considering good behavior. Combs expressed remorse in court, acknowledging his past selfishness and pledging to change, while prosecutors sought a harsher sentence of at least 11 years. The judge also imposed a $500,000 fine, the maximum allowed for his offenses.
